Hi Charlie ---

No they are not; something else must be going on. For example, if I have an index on TRIM(lastname) and then SEEK "Koziol" there shouldn't be a problem. Perhaps you are using UPPER or LOWER in the index expression or in the SEEK expression?


>
>If I have an index on some field and the expression I'm searching for using SEEK() has leading or trailing blanks, I don't get a match. If I try an alltrim on the search expression and the index key, I still don't get a match. I appears that TRIM commands are ignored in index expressions.
>
>Charlie
